Output 98c051581189dde176f033d299c63ea9c90eacfe972f0aa1d4e64a8811a0fc4c:0

value
1059100
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d0c7e3e289ec394932eb8dabbfc11ad094da7e05 OP_EQUALVERIFY OP_CHECKSIG
address
1L2w1WnksaFfj7HoErWZf3toVbZYpGQEKu
transaction
98c051581189dde176f033d299c63ea9c90eacfe972f0aa1d4e64a8811a0fc4c
confirmations
108251
spent
true